Manager
The interview process was standard. It included an HR phone screen, a 1:1 with the recruiting manager, and a 1:1 with the regional manager. This was followed by a 'day on the job' interview where I worked through tasks with the GM. Everyone was very friendly and easy to talk to. The interviews felt more like casual conversations to get to know each other rather than a Q&A session. I didn't feel pressured to answer questions in a specific 'right' or 'wrong' way.

Sales Representative
I applied online and then got a call and email from HR to set up an interview. The phone interview was pretty standard, just conversational stuff. After that, I had an in-person interview where they asked me situation-based questions and also some questions about my goals and getting to know me. It wasn't too stressful.
- Can you list your top 5 favorite beers?
Server
I went through three interviews, each conducted by a different manager. I got a call back with an offer the day after my final interview. Orientation took place two days after that. They hired me as a host since I don't have prior server experience.
- How do you define hospitality?
